To create a sub-password

The Preferences window should be displayed.

  1. Click the Passwords button. A window appears, requesting that you enter the master password.
  2. Enter the master password.
  3. Click OK.
  4. The Password Access window contains two lists. On the left side of the window, a list of all existing passwords is displayed. If you’ve just begun working with passwords, only **MASTER** will appear in this list. On the right side of the window, a list of all the command centers and their accompanying windows is displayed.

To create a sub-password, click the New button; the Set Up Passwords window appears.

  1. Enter a sub-password in the New Sub-Password field. It doesn’t matter whether you type lowercase or uppercase letters in your password.
  2. Click the Record New Password button. The Password Access window reappears, with the new sub-password appearing in the list on the left side of the window.
  3. Be sure the new sub-password is highlighted in the Sub-Password list.
  4. Select the command centers and windows which users with this password won’t have access to by clicking on the appropriate names. When you select a command center or window, an X will appear in the Not Allowed column next to the label you selected. If you select a command center or a window that opens other windows, an X will appear next to the names of the other windows, as well.
  5. Click OK. The new sub-password you’ve created will become active.
